How much do remote eng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ote engineer in Fresno, TX is $97,672.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$70,000.00 and $127,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a remote engineer?

A Remote Engineer is a professional who designs, develops, tests, and maintains software, systems, or infrastructure while working outside of a traditional office environment, typically from home or another remote location. Remote Engineers use digital tools and communication platforms to collaborate with their teams and manage projects. This role requires strong technical skills, self-motivation, and the ability to work independently. Many technology companies offer remote engineering positions to access a broader talent pool and provide greater flexibility for employees.

How to get a remote job as an engineer?

The primary qualifications for getting a remote job as an engineer are a bachelor's degree in a relevant field and several years of experience in a programming role. Many software engineers spend time in other roles to gain experience before applying for this job, which is a relatively senior programming role. Companies often have specific requests or requirements for software engineers, such as experience with particular types of programming, so diversifying your skills and working with a variety of different systems can help you stand out from other engineers. Fulfilling the responsibilities and duties of a remote software engineer requires communication skills and reliable access to high-speed internet.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Engineer, you need strong technical expertise in software development, problem-solving abilities, and a relevant degree in computer science or engineering. Familiarity with version control systems (like Git), cloud platforms, and remote collaboration tools such as Slack and Jira is typically required. Excellent communication, self-motivation, and time management are crucial soft skills for remote success. These competencies ensure productivity, effective teamwork, and the ability to deliver high-quality solutions from any location.

How does a remote engineer typically collaborate with team members across different time zones?

Remote Engineers often work with colleagues who are spread across various locations and time zones, which requires strong communication and coordination skills. Collaboration is usually facilitated through tools like Slack, Zoom, or Microsoft Teams, with scheduled meetings arranged to accommodate as many team members as possible. It's common to use shared project management platforms and clear documentation to keep everyone aligned. Flexibility and proactive communication are key to ensuring seamless teamwork and project progress, even when direct overlap in working hours is limited.

Job description

Your Job
DEPCOM Power, a leading Engineering, Procurement, and Construction (EPC) firm in the renewable energy industry, is seeking a Sr. Civil Engineer to join our growing team. We are looking for civil engineers who are passionate about the challenge of utility-scale renewable energy design. Whether your background is in land development, industrial facilities, transportation, water resources, mining, utilities, or renewable energy, we are interested in engineers who bring strong technical fundamentals, sound judgment, curiosity, and a desire to help solve complex site development and construction challenges.
This position can be physically based out of our facility in Katy, TX (greater Houston, TX area) or Pleasanton, CA (greater San Francisco Bay area).
This position has upside for consideration to be fully remote or a hybrid work schedule.
Our Team
As a Koch Engineered Solutions company, DEPCOM Power is a leading energy solutions partner for utility solar, battery energy storage, and broader energy industries, providing project development support, engineering, procurement, construction, repowering, and operations and maintenance services.
Why This Role Is Unique
You will help design and construct some of the largest renewable energy projects in North America. This role combines civil engineering, construction, environmental stewardship, and field problem-solving at a scale rarely seen in traditional site development.
What You Will Do
  • Develop civil engineering and site preparation designs for large-scale renewable energy projects.
  • Support construction activities by reviewing field conditions, responding to contractor questions, evaluating design adjustments, and helping resolve site challenges.
  • Apply engineering judgment to develop practical, economical, and constructible solutions while meeting project requirements.
  • Collaborate with project, structural, electrical, environmental, and construction teams.
  • Prepare and review grading plans, drainage studies, erosion and sediment control plans, SWPPP documentation, specifications, and related civil deliverables.
  • Perform site visits to evaluate terrain, drainage patterns, soil conditions, constructability considerations, and overall site development strategy.
  • Lead discussions with project stakeholders and help drive alignment on technical solutions.
  • Address challenges related to grading, drainage, erosion control, soil stabilization, and site constructability.
  • Identify opportunities to improve project cost, quality, schedule, and execution.

Who You Are (Basic Qualifications)
  • Demonstrated capability and legal eligibility to act as the sealing Engineer of Record for civil engineering plans, calculations, specifications, and related design deliverables.
  • Experience in one or more of the following areas: site development, land development, transportation engineering, industrial facilities, utility infrastructure, water resources, or renewable energy projects.
  • Genuine interest in renewable energy civil design and a desire to apply civil engineering judgment to large-scale site development, construction, drainage, earthwork, and constructability challenges.
  • Experience developing civil engineering designs and supporting construction activities.
  • Understanding of grading, drainage, earthwork, stormwater management, and site development fundamentals.
  • Strong problem-solving, communication, and coordination skills.
  • Willingness and ability to travel up to 25% for site visits and project support.

What Will Put You Ahead (Preferred Qualifications)
  • Utility-scale solar or battery energy storage projects.
  • Large-scale grading and earthwork design.
  • Hydrology and hydraulic analysis.
  • Stormwater permitting and regulatory coordination.
  • Erosion and sediment control design.
  • Geotechnical engineering and soil stabilization.
  • Construction support, field engineering, or owner's engineering experience.
  • Experience serving as Engineer of Record .
